La Grange Tiphaine

Domaine Grange Tiphaine is a 15-hectare family domain split between Montlouis-sur-Loire, Touraine and Touraine-Ambroise. The story of the domain goes back to the 19th century, when the Delecheneau family grew a variety of crops on the land. The domain was handed down from generation to generation, until Coralie and Damien Delecheneau’s arrival in 2002. They had met in Bordeaux. Damien manages the vine and the cellar, while Coralie takes care of admin and sales. The domain obtained organic certification in 2007 and biodynamic in 2014. The domain owns excellent vineyards of old vines, of which some are 100 years old. The work in the cellar is precise, and élevages are carried out in concrete vats and old casks. Wines from La Grange Tiphaine have beautiful purity and elegance. A rising star of the Loire.
